menu
1 - 20 of 37 forAndrew Stewart
Filters
keyboard_arrow_down
Online: On Order
Usually ships in 2-4 weeks
$9.99
9781911093459
March 2022
Online: Unavailable
$74.99
9781509443895
May 2017
Online: Unavailable
$84.99
9781987175554
September 2019
Online: On Order
Usually ships in 2-4 weeks
$6.99
9780062386656
August 2017
Online: In Stock
$8.99
9780345469588
December 2003
Online: In Stock
$9.99
9781534308527
October 2018
Online: In Stock
$9.99
9781039120150
November 2021
Online: In Stock
$9.00
9781480937116
November 2017
Online: In Stock
$8.02
9789354750526
June 2021
Online: In Stock
$9.99
9781461137207
April 2011
Online: In Stock
$9.99
9781468055559
December 2011
(Paperback)
Online: In Stock
$11.99
9789655781533
May 2023
Online: In Stock
$9.99
9781088080405
March 2023
Online: In Stock
$8.99
9781649730749
October 2020
Online: In Stock
$6.99
9781721991662
June 2018
Online: In Stock
$9.99
9798703981214
February 2021